From 76b7e52e12a91410f600a49f9c3183887038de93 Mon Sep 17 00:00:00 2001 From: BDisp Date: Wed, 11 Jun 2025 13:44:08 +0100 Subject: [PATCH] Fixes #4143. ReactiveExample throw System.NotSupportedException: 'Index expressions are only supported with constants.' (#4144) --- Examples/ReactiveExample/LoginView.cs |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/Examples/ReactiveExample/LoginView.cs b/Examples/ReactiveExample/LoginView.cs index 8cb97cb89..0eb5e7a34 100644 --- a/Examples/ReactiveExample/LoginView.cs +++ b/Examples/ReactiveExample/LoginView.cs @@ -100,7 +100,7 @@ public class LoginView : Window, IViewFor ViewModel .WhenAnyValue (x => x.IsValid) .Select (valid => valid ? SchemeManager.GetScheme ("Base") : SchemeManager.GetScheme ("Error")) - .BindTo (validation, x => x.GetScheme ()) + .Subscribe (scheme => validation.SetScheme (scheme)) .DisposeWith (_disposable); }) .AddControlAfter